Algebra II March 16 th Students should complete warm-up problems. Students will be able to solve a system of linear equations using elimination. Students will create systems of equations to model real world problems and will learn to solve by elimination. Class/Homework – page 146, numbers 22-30

Algebra II March 17 th Students should complete warm-up problems. Students will continue to solve systems of linear equations using elimination. Students will continue creating systems of equations to model real world problems and solve by elimination. Class/Homework – Handout

Algebra II March 18 Students will take a quiz on solving systems of equations by elimination. Students will create systems of equations to model real world problems, choose the most efficient method for solving, and solve the system.

Algebra II March 19 Students will create systems of equations to model real world problems, choose the most efficient method for solving, and solve the system. Class Activity-

Algebra II March 20 Quiz on choosing most efficient method for solving linear systems. Students will be able to solve systems of linear inequalities by graphing. Students will use their white boards to show their understanding of graphing systems of linear inequalities.
